The page performance is something that should be controlled outside of the theme. We have followed the best-practices while creating the theme to ensure there is the best basis for further performance optimization.

Unfortunately having a page builder instead of static templates and many theme options comes at a price of more resources loaded. Even with that we, tried to minimize the loading of unnecessary JavaScripts and Styles when they are not needed.

To minimize the amount of CSS files you can use a caching or minification plugin that not only minimizes the content but also combines several CSS files into one single minified cached file.

More-over the more plugins you use the more files will be loaded as each plugin loads its own css and its own js, maybe fonts, icons etc..

In your case we can see that revolution slider loads its own CSS, javascripts and they are not minified. Try playing around with the optimization to get best results. Maybe avoid using plugins that are loading too many resources and use something simpler instead.

In any case the speed is just a little part of the criteria that decides the position within google. The content itself, backlinks, freshness of content, rich snippets, social media link, all are more important. The speed is mainly important for the final user experience but we agree that it is counted within the final score.
